The Professional Certificate in Wetland Environmental Monitoring is increasingly significant in today’s market, particularly in the UK, where wetland conservation and sustainable land management are critical priorities. Wetlands cover approximately 3% of the UK’s land area, yet they play a vital role in biodiversity, carbon sequestration, and flood mitigation. With the UK government committing to net-zero emissions by 2050, professionals skilled in wetland monitoring are in high demand to ensure these ecosystems are preserved and managed effectively. Recent statistics highlight the growing need for expertise in this field. For instance, 75% of UK wetlands have been degraded over the past century, and 40% of wetland-dependent species are in decline.
